Cabot Library plans July 4 book sale

The Friends of Cabot Library will hold their annual Fourth of July book sale on Saturday, July 4, from 9 a.m. to noon on the front lawn of the Willey Building. Hundreds of used books will be available for purchase.

Proceeds from the sale support Cabot Public Library programs and other library needs. The group is currently accepting book donations during regular library hours, with a limit of two boxes per patron. Donated items must be clean, in good condition, and free of mold, mildew, or damage.
